Red face Allders in BIG Trouble

Allders Department Store in Administration ......

Don't know how many on here have one close to them, but the reasons they are in trouble are painfully clear to me ...

Put simply, they ask more money for everything than anyone else! And when they do actually reduce the prices - they are behind the wave (the items have been reduced months earlier in their competitors shops) - so, they don't sell anything!
